Differences between frog legs and chestnut

  • Frog legs are higher in vitamin B12, vitamin B2, phosphorus, and zinc; however, chestnut is richer in vitamin C, copper, potassium, vitamin B6, and magnesium.
  • Chestnut's daily need coverage for vitamin C is 30% higher.
  • Frog legs have a lower glycemic index (0) than chestnut (54).

The food types used in this comparison are Frog legs, raw and Nuts, chestnuts, european, boiled and steamed.
